文章揭秘Spring Boot中的单例模式:如何优雅地注入对象?
单例模式是一种常用的设计模式,它确保一个类只有一个实例,并提供一个全局访问点。在Spring Boot框架中,单例模式的应用非常广泛,尤其是在注入对象时。本文将详细介绍如何在Spring Boot中优雅地使用单例模式注入对象。 单例模...
单例模式是一种常用的设计模式,它确保一个类只有一个实例,并提供一个全局访问点。在Spring Boot框架中,单例模式的应用非常广泛,尤其是在注入对象时。本文将详细介绍如何在Spring Boot中优雅地使用单例模式注入对象。 单例模...
单例模式 概述 单例模式是一种常用的设计模式,它确保一个类只有一个实例,并提供一个全局访问点来获取这个实例。这种模式在需要控制对象实例数量的场景中非常有用,例如数据库连接池、日志系统等。 实现方式 单例模式有多种实现方式,以下是一些常...
引言 单例模式和DAO(数据访问对象)模式是Java企业级应用中常用的设计模式。然而,在实际应用中,单例模式与DAO注入的冲突常常成为开发者面临的一大难题。本文将深入探讨这一冲突的根源,并提出相应的解决方案。 单例模式概述 单例模式是...
单例模式是设计模式中的一种,它确保一个类只有一个实例,并提供一个全局访问点。在Spring框架中,单例模式是依赖注入(DI)的一个重要组成部分,它通过Spring容器来管理对象的创建和生命周期。本文将深入探讨Spring框架中依赖注入...
引言 在软件开发中,依赖注入(Dependency Injection,简称DI)和单例模式(Singleton Pattern)是两种常见的软件设计模式。它们在提高代码的可维护性、可测试性和可扩展性方面发挥着重要作用。本文将深入剖析...
单例模式是设计模式中的一种,它确保一个类只有一个实例,并提供一个全局访问点。在Spring框架中,Bean注入是实现单例模式的一种常见方式。本文将深入探讨单例模式在Spring框架中的应用,包括Bean注入的艺术与技巧。 单例模式概述...
单例模式是软件开发中常用的一种设计模式,它确保一个类只有一个实例,并提供一个全局访问点。在依赖注入(DI)框架中,单例注入是管理依赖关系的一种常见方式。本文将探讨单例注入的黄金法则,包括高效初始化和避免常见错误。 1. 单例注入的基本...
在.NET 5框架中,依赖注入(Dependency Injection,简称DI)是一个核心特性,它允许开发者将组件的依赖关系从组件本身中分离出来,由容器来管理。其中,单例模式注入是一种常见的依赖注入模式,它确保一个类只有一个实例,...
单例模式是软件开发中常用的一种设计模式,其主要目的是确保一个类只有一个实例,并提供一个全局访问点。在多线程环境中,单例模式的设计和实现变得尤为重要,因为它需要处理线程同步的问题,以确保单例实例的唯一性和稳定性。本文将深入探讨多线程环境...
在Spring框架中,单例注入是一种常用的依赖注入方式,它有助于实现高效代码管理。单例模式确保一个类只有一个实例,并提供一个全局访问点。通过Spring的单例注入,我们可以轻松地在多个组件之间共享资源,减少内存消耗,并提高代码的可维护...
在软件开发中,单例模式是一种常用的设计模式,它确保一个类只有一个实例,并提供一个全局访问点。然而,在许多情况下,我们可能需要根据不同的上下文创建多个单例实例,这就是所谓的多例模式。本文将深入探讨多例注入单例的奥秘,包括其兼容性以及实战...
在Java的Spring框架中,Bean的生命周期管理和依赖注入是至关重要的概念。单例模式是一种常用的设计模式,它确保一个类只有一个实例,并提供一个全局访问点。然而,在Spring框架中,多例Bean注入单例模式却是一个相对复杂且具有...